Job Description

Job Summary

The Social and Health Equity Navigator will assist members in addressing social conditions that impact health outcomes, assist with the development of a process to collect, analyze, and report data metrics, and ensure these cost-effective services are provided to members who need them the most.

The Social and Health Equity Navigator will also work collaboratively with other departments to identify population SDOH needs and work to help find solutions via partnerships with community organizations or other agencies.

Knowledge / Skills / Abilities

  • Work directly with members to reduce barriers and social determinants of health (SDOH) issues to improve health care access and member quality of life.
  • Educate member on social determinants of health and assist with navigating various systems
  • Promote awareness of how social determinants of health affect member health outcomes
  • Conduct SDOH assessments to determine member needs and prioritize based on member preferences accordingly.
  • Participate in interdisciplinary care team (ICT) meetings.
  • Identify local and national resources to facilitate staff, business owners, and department understanding of health disparities, inequities, and social risk factors impacting members.
  • Assist with coordination of SDOH related activities at the health plan.
  • Work with the Molina SDOH Innovation Center to pilot programs to address SDOH barriers for Molina members.
  • Collaborate with various departments within the health plan to implement pilot SDOH initiatives and programs.
  • Collaborate with Molina SDOH Innovation Center to ensure all SDOH initiatives, processes, and outputs are aligned and standardized as appropriate.
  • Promotes integration of services including behavioral health care, long term services and supports, as well as other appropriate services.
  • Coordinate partnerships with other departments to ensure seamless care for members.
  • Advanced understanding of social determinants of health, health disparities, inequities, and social risk factors
  • Knowledgeable about and respectful of cultural issues on an individual member level
  • Strong organizational skills, including the facilitation of knowledge
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Critical thinking skills, including the ability to interpret SDOH data that informs the implementation of targeted interventions to identified populations
  • Build strong relationships with key internal and external stakeholders through active participation in community-based initiatives
  • Maintain confidentiality and comply with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A)

Job Qualifications

Required Education :

Bachelors Degree in public health, social work or behavioral sciences or an equivalent education and demonstrated experience in the social determinants of health

Required Experience :

3+ years in public health, social services, or similar field; ability to coalesce diverse entities around a common goal

Preferred Education :

Masters Degree in public health, social work or behavioral sciences or similar discipline

Preferred Experience :

5+ years in public health, social or behavioral services, or similar field; ability to coalesce diverse entities around a common goal

Preferred Licensure / Certification :

Licensed in Social Work, Counseling, or other related field
